During this research, we sought to promote a dialogue between Physical Education, Body Practices of Adventure in Nature and Environmental Education, in order to build a proposal for a didactic unit on PCAN that can be experienced at school and in the municipality. of Pirenópolis-GO, and also prepare a booklet on environmental awareness inside and outside adventure practices. The research problems came from questions such as: What is the learning through experience within the scope of Nature Adventure Body Practices inside and outside of school? Do Nature Adventure Body Practices contribute to students’ environmental awareness? The general objective of this study reflected on the limits and possibilities of a didactic unit on Body Practices of Adventure in Nature developed in Physical Education classes of the Final Years of Elementary School class at a State College in agreement with the Military Police of the city of Pirenópolis- GO, analyzing the bodily experiences induced through this theme and their possible contributions to students' environmental awareness. This is qualitative, descriptive research, classified based on the technical procedures used as critical action research. The research was composed of four classes from the 9th year of Elementary School, and only one of these classes was able to participate in the extracurricular class. The literature review sought, through different sources (books, articles published in specialized journals in the areas, laws, guidelines, parameters and curricular bases) to understand issues relating to Body Practices of Adventure in Nature, these and school Physical Education and Environmental Education. To produce the data, fifteen classes (theoretical and practical) were developed on the content of Body Practices for Adventure in Nature, focusing on Slackline, Orientation and Trekking. The Sequential Learning methodology, organized by Joseph Cornell (2008), was used in the development of the teaching unit, which has four phases that flow from one to the other (awakening enthusiasm, focusing attention, direct experience and sharing inspiration). Class analyzes were carried out using a semi-open questionnaire, notes from the field diary, photographic records and through a activities and research guided in the classroom that aimed to evaluate students' learning, perceptions and possible changes in conceptions regarding the topics covered, in addition to serving as support for the preparation of the Environmental Education booklet. The results of this study point to the importance of Physical Education as a discipline with great potential in the area of languages, capable of contributing effectively to students' environmental awareness through Body Practices of Adventure in Nature, enabling learning situations that provide changes in attitudes that help to modify their relationship with nature from the perspective of Environmental Education, enhancing the development of a certain degree of environmental awareness.
